**ABOUT CAGBC**
The Canada Green Building Council (CAGBC) is a not-for profit organization supporting the building sector with practical solutions to accelerate climate action. Through market engagement, training, advocacy and trusted building certification programs like LEED and the Zero Carbon Building Standards. CAGBC provides the expertise Canada’s building sector needs to understand the value of green buildings.
Our members are critical to transforming Canada’s buildings, reducing emissions, and ultimately, contributing to Canada’s climate targets. The CAGBC Market Engagement Team plays a key role in supporting this journey and is a conduit to connect Canada’s building and real estate sectors. We mobilize members and other stakeholders by creating opportunities for them to connect, share knowledge, learn and contribute to the future of green building.
